Linux小程序服务器极速搭建指南

在Linux环境下搭建一个小程序服务器,可以借助Nginx和Node.js等工具实现。首先需要确保系统已安装必要的软件包,例如curl、wget和build-essential。

安装Node.js可以通过官方源或者使用nvm(Node Version Manager)来管理版本。使用nvm可以更方便地切换不同版本的Node.js,适合开发和测试环境。

Nginx作为反向代理和静态资源服务器,能够有效提升小程序的访问速度。安装完成后,配置Nginx的站点文件,将请求转发到Node.js应用的端口。

部署Node.js应用时,建议使用pm2或forever等进程管理工具,确保应用在后台稳定运行。同时,配置好防火墙规则,开放必要的端口以保证服务可访问。

为了提高安全性,可以配置SSL证书,启用HTTPS协议。使用Let’s Encrypt提供的免费证书,通过Certbot工具轻松完成配置。

AI生成的趋势图,仅供参考

•测试整个部署流程,确保小程序能够正常访问并响应请求。通过日志分析和性能监控,持续优化服务器表现。

dawei

【声明】:唐山站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复